Fear Not, Fellow Traveler! Here's Your Bora Bora Battle Plan:

Step 1: Embrace the Inner Olympian (Because You're About to Conquer Travel Distances)

Bora Bora isn't exactly down the street. We're talking about traversing the vast Pacific Ocean, people. So buckle up for a flight that could rival the time it took Frodo to get to Mordor (though hopefully with better in-flight entertainment).

Pro Tip: There aren't any direct flights from Atlanta to Bora Bora. Prepare for a layover, most likely in Los Angeles or Tahiti.

Step 2: Channel Your Inner Island Hopper (Because That's Exactly What You're About to Do)

Once you land in Tahiti, you'll need to hop on a smaller plane or ferry to reach Bora Bora itself. Think of it as a scenic bonus round after your epic long-haul flight.

Finding the Flight That Doesn't Make You Want to Cry (or Sell a Kidney)

There are several airlines that offer flights to Bora Bora from Atlanta. Do your research, compare prices, and be prepared for some sticker shock. Bora Bora isn't exactly a budget-friendly destination, but hey, sometimes you gotta splurge on paradise.

Packing for Paradise (Because Flip Flops and a Swimsuit Won't Cut It... Entirely)

While Bora Bora is all about relaxation, don't forget to pack some reef-safe sunscreen, a hat, and a light jacket for those (very rare) cool evenings. Also, consider packing a reusable water bottle to stay hydrated and eco-friendly.
